In today's world, sustainable transportation is rapidly gaining popularity.
With the increased demand for eco-friendly solutions and reduced carbon emissions, there is a growing need for professionals in sustainable transportation.
Here's a showcase of exciting roles and their market trends in the UK, visualised using a 3D pie chart. 1. Sustainable Transport Planner: These professionals create and implement strategies for reducing the carbon footprint in transportation systems.
With a 35% share in the sustainable transportation job market, they are in high demand. 2. Electric Vehicle Specialist: As the number of electric vehicles on the road increases, so does the need for specialists who can manage their infrastructure.
They hold 25% of the sustainable transportation jobs. 3. Bicycle Transport Coordinator: Encouraging cycling to reduce emissions, bicycle transport coordinators take up 20% of the industry's roles. 4. Public Transportation Analyst: These experts analyse the efficiency and environmental impact of public transport systems, representing 15% of the sector. 5. Sustainable Logistics Coordinator: Focused on minimising the carbon footprint in the logistics industry, they account for 5% of the sustainable transportation job market.
